Happy Lord’s Day! What a great time to continue celebrating the rescue of four Israeli hostages yesterday! After launching an extraordinary rescue mission at 10:00am on Saturday morning, this announcement was made at 11:10am:
The diamonds are in our hands!
Indeed, hostages were in the hands of special ops commandos and the task of getting them out of the hell hole in which they lived for 245 days was underway. Challenges were met, particularly by the group led by Captain Arnon Zamora who lost his life commanding the raid to rescue the three male hostages.
To complicate the situation, an escape vehicle was also hit by enemy fire and bogged down, requiring a pre-prepared recovery mission by fighters from other IDF units. Yet, the second rescue vehicle also had technical difficulties, requiring a third vehicle to transport the three male hostages and the special ops team out of harms’ way. Ultimately, IDF helicopters landed under cover from air force fighter jets and other helicopter fire and successfully extracted all hostages and special ops forces.
By noon, the last special forces were out and soon after, the IDF, Shin Bet and Israeli police officially announced the rescue of the hostages. Celebration erupted across Israel and around the world. Praise to the God of Israel is definitely in order. Let’s do that today!
